815:. In 1902, the Chesapeake Transit Company opened an electric interurban line from Norfolk to Virginia Beach and then north four miles to Cape Henry. In 1904, this line merged with the Norfolk Southern and was referred to as the NS Electric Division. Eventually the trolley was dropped and a gas electric "doodlebug" took over. 200:, which became its Durham branch. This would be the largest the NSRR would become: a route of 942 miles (1,516 km). At the end of 1970, the successor Norfolk Southern Railway operated 624 miles (1,004 km) of road with 801 miles (1,289 km) of track; that year it reported 710 million ton-miles of revenue freight.

January 21, 1942, the company was reorganized for the last time as the Norfolk Southern Railway. In 1954, the railroad retired its last steam locomotive from revenue service.
